What is a Virtual Wallet?
A virtual wallet (also known as a digital wallet or eWallet) is an online platform that allows you to store, send and receive money securely. Think of it as a digital version of your physical wallet—but with more features and flexibility.
Unlike a simple mobile wallet that stores cards or tickets, a virtual wallet can hold real funds, support transactions, and often manage multiple currencies. Solutions like the MiFinity eWallet go further by allowing users to manage payments and move money internationally from one place.
How Is a Virtual Wallet Different from a Banking App?
While both virtual wallets and banking apps let you manage money digitally, they serve different purposes.
- Banking apps focus on traditional services like savings, loans and account management
- Virtual wallets are designed for fast, flexible payments, online spending and money transfers
Virtual wallets are generally more suited to:
- Everyday digital payments
- Online shopping and subscriptions
- Cross-border transactions
How Does a Virtual Wallet Work?
Using a virtual wallet is simple. First, you create an account and add funds using a bank transfer, debit card, or alternative methods such as eVouchers. Once your wallet is funded, you can:
- Pay for goods and services online
- Send money to friends and family
- Transfer funds internationally
- Manage multiple balances in one account
Because everything happens digitally, you can access and use your money at any time, directly from your phone or device.

Are There Fees for Using a Virtual Wallet?
Fees vary depending on the provider and how you use the wallet. Common charges may include:
- Transaction or withdrawal fees
- Currency conversion fees
- Inactivity fees
It’s always a good idea to compare pricing structures before choosing a wallet. Some providers, including MiFinity, offer competitive or low-fee options depending on the service used.

How to Choose the Right Virtual Wallet
Choosing the right wallet depends on how you plan to use it. Here are some key factors to consider:
Think about whether you need it for everyday payments, international transfers, or online services.
SecurityLook for features such as encryption, two-factor authentication (2FA) and biometric login.
FeesCompare transaction costs, conversion fees and any hidden charges.
Supported currencies and payment methodsMake sure the wallet fits your specific needs, especially for global payments.
Ease of useChoose a platform with a simple interface and a reliable mobile app.
Customer supportGood support can be helpful if you’re new to virtual wallets or need assistance.
